The phrase "approach to improve"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used when discussing a method or strategy aimed at enhancing a particular situation or outcome.
Example: "Our approach to improve customer satisfaction involves gathering feedback and implementing changes based on that input."
Alternatives: "method for enhancement" or "strategy for improvement."
